Limelight on Sustainability
Eco-Friendly Components
The blanket industry is changing as a result of consumer demand for eco-friendly goods. Blankets manufactured from recycled polyester, organic cotton, and biodegradable materials are now available from wholesale providers. Both consumers and companies that care about the environment will find these solutions appealing.
Importance of Certifications
Suppliers who offer eco-certifications such as OEKO-TEX or GOTS (Global Organic Textile Standard) guarantee that the production methods and materials adhere to strict safety and environmental regulations. These certifications can be used by bulk purchasers to draw in clients who value sustainability.

Heightened Demand for Personalization
Growing Interest in Personalized Designs
More and more companies are looking for blankets that meet their branding requirements. This comprises exclusive color schemes, distinctive patterns, or embroidered logos. Such personalization improves consumer interaction and brand awareness in the retail and hotel industries.
Manufacturing on Demand
Digital printing and other emerging technologies have made it simpler for vendors to provide on-demand manufacturing. Businesses can now acquire blankets in smaller, customized batches thanks to this trend, which also reduces inventory waste.
